Output 58efddb149cc49c8f1d8c41b88d74e5024409dd5ef48dfead6b2c8d1174cb833:1

value
8134000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 342e2e62f0221c368e37f3109c97d884fa388f57 OP_EQUAL
address
9wCB86DYuozjPhzvPLWkPY1LeokEpMQLgP
transaction
58efddb149cc49c8f1d8c41b88d74e5024409dd5ef48dfead6b2c8d1174cb833